Ticket: Fuel-usage report double-counts shared vehicles

The Dravenmoor fleet fuel report counts liters twice when a vehicle is reassigned mid-week between depots. Root cause is the overlap window in the assignment join. Fix is merged and validated against the Kellport depot data. Requesting inclusion in this week's release train. The fix is contained in the build identified below.

build token for yahig-kaguf: htk3_c19

# InkLedger Environments

InkLedger, our PDF invoice renderer, runs in three environments: dev, staging, and production. Each environment has its own font cache, template bucket, and render queue. New team members should verify staging parity before promoting any template change. Please read each setting carefully before editing anything. The staging environment currently uses the following configuration values.

deployment values, yadup-tajof:
oliath:
  log_level: debug
  metrics_host: metrics.oliath.zemvarlabs.internal
  pool_size: 4

Subject: On-call primer — Wrenfield autocomplete

Welcome to the rotation. The most common ticket you'll see is the Wrenfield address autocomplete returning empty suggestions; it's usually the suggestion cache warming after a deploy, and it self-resolves within ten minutes. If it persists, restart the suggester via the ops console. The step-by-step playbook is on the internal page below.

dashboard of yagep-tajop = https://jira.tolvaqsys.internal/browse/pages/pages/browse

# Pagination config — Lanternfish Public API
#
# Welcome aboard. All list endpoints are cursor-paginated; offset params
# were removed in v3. PAGE_SIZE_DEFAULT=25 and PAGE_SIZE_MAX=100 are hard
# caps enforced at the gateway, not per-route. Cursors are opaque — never
# parse them client-side or in tests. Raising PAGE_SIZE_MAX needs a perf
# review first. Cursors are signed before leaving the service, and the
# signing secret is set on the line directly below.

vault entry, yagef-bahop: COURIER_KEY29=5cc62eb51255862256337c33c5be9